Job Description

Summary/Objective •The Mortgage Post Closer is responsible for coordinating the resolution of conditions identified by the investor during purchase review to enable the loans to be purchased in a timely manner. To resolve conditions, the post closer is expected to research the loan file, clarify any ambiguity or potential concerns with the investor, work with loan contributors and the appropriate departments to obtain additional or corrected documentation, and request investor exceptions or reconsideration when appropriate. The Post Closer uses Investor sites and the loan origination system to obtain daily suspense reports, upload documentation to the Investor for curing and purchasing of loans, documents and provides updates on all conditioned loans in the Post Closers pipeline.•What you will do: • Reviews closed loan files for completeness prior to shipping to the Investor• Retrieves loan file documentation and investor specific requirements for purchase• Delivers imaged loan files and some original documents to the Investor• Reviews Investor Suspense Reports daily to identify loans that have been suspended for purchase• Logs updates from Investors to our LOS• Reviews and obtains clarity from the Investor when needed to determine the suspense item and requirements to cure the defect• Reviews loan file to determine if suspense information is available and works with internal and external resources to obtain needed documentation to cure suspense items timely• Uploads suspense documents to LOS and Investor sites for review and purchasing of loans• Notifies management of incurable defects or unresponsive internal or external resources• Submits loan packages to obtain insurance or guaranty• Tracks recorded documents and ensures timely delivery to InvestorWhat were looking for: •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ision• Must be detailed-oriented• Proficient in MS Windows/Outlook and LOS (Calyx Point experience preferable)• Strong problem-solving skills• Good communication skills and teamwork• Ability to independently plan, prioritize, organize and complete work in an efficient manner• Understanding of mortgage lending origination requirements including applicable laws and regulationsWork Environment •This job operates in a professional office environment.
